The Dhaka Stock Exchange (DSE) block market recorded a turnover of Taka 21.25 crore today, with 47,11,063 shares and units traded in 54 transactions. This block market activity involved large volumes of shares, primarily negotiated between institutional and large investors. Brac Bank PLC led the transactions in value terms, with 10,00,739 shares changing hands in two trades for Taka 6.24 crore.

GQ Ball Pen Industries Ltd followed closely, with 56,543 shares traded in 10 transactions at prices ranging from Tk 535 to Tk 545 per share, totaling Tk 3.04 crore. SouthEast Bank PLC also saw significant block transactions, with 14,49,854 shares changing hands in two trades for Tk 2.02 crore. Other notable transactions included shares of City General Insurance, Standard Insurance, Bangladesh National Insurance Company Ltd (BNICL), Sonali Life Insurance, IPDC Finance, and People's Insurance.

GQ Ball Pen Industries recorded the highest share price in today's block market at Tk 545, followed by Fine Foods Ltd at Tk 420 and Shyampur Sugar Mills at Tk 272. Block-market transactions are typically characterized by large volumes of shares and are often facilitated by institutional investors and large players in the market.

The block market is a segment of the stock exchange where large blocks of shares are traded at negotiated prices, rather than through the open market. This type of trading is common for institutional investors looking to buy or sell large quantities of shares without moving the market price significantly. The turnover in the block market can provide insights into the liquidity and investor interest in specific companies.
